Motivation and Context
This PR fixes a compatibility issue with Zod v4 where optional schemas were incorrectly identified as required.
Specifically, isSchemaOptional in zod-compat.ts was failing to detect optional fields because it relied on internal properties that differ in Zod v4, causing optional tool arguments to be marked as
requiredin the generated JSON Schema.How Has This Been Tested?
I verified the fix by running the existing test suite (
npm test), specifically theshould support optional prompt argumentstest case in src/server/mcp.test.ts, which now passes correctly.I also manually verified that isSchemaOptional correctly returns
trueforz.string().optional()using Zod v4.Breaking Changes
